COMBINATION STRATEGY:                                                            
---------------------                                                            
                                                                               
Ephemeris are combined as weighted averages computed over all centres.
Each centre and satellite is given a position weight computed from the
center's absolute deviation to the unweighted average orbit after removing
small differences in the reference frames. These weights were applied in a
second iteration to estimate Helmert transformation parameters for each
center. Finally the transformation parameters with respect to the combined
solution and the RMS of the fit are reported in Tables 2.2241.
For long arc computations the Earth Orientation Parameters (EOPs) are fixed
to the values of the final IGS (GPS) combination.                                                    
                                                                               
                                                                               
SOFTWARE:                                                                       
---------                                                                       
                                                                               
The weighted average software used was originally developed by T. Springer
and G. Beutler in 1993. The GPS long arc orbit analysis software used here for
individual centre ephemeris evaluation was developed by Beutler et al. at the
Astronomical Institute of the University of Bern (AIUB). For more details on
the orbit combination and complete references for both software see:

  Beutler G., Kouba J. and T. Springer, 1995, Combining the orbits of the IGS 
  Analysis Centers, Bulletin Geodesique, 69, pp 200-222.

  Kouba J., Mireault Y. and F. Lahaye, 1995, 1994 IGS Orbit/Clock Combination
  and Evaluation, Appendix I of the Analysis Coordinator Report, International
  GPS Service for Geodynamics (IGS) 1994 Annual Report, pp. 70-94.

  Kouba J. and Y. Mireault, 1996, IGS Analysis Coordinator Report, 
  International GPS Service for Geodynamics (IGS) 1995 Annual Report, 
  pp. 45-76.

  Kouba J. and Y. Mireault, 1997, Analysis Coordinator Report, 
  International GPS Service for Geodynamics (IGS) 1996 Annual Report, 
  pp. 55-100.
                                                                               
  Weber R., 2000, IGS Technical Report 1999                                    
                                                                               
                                                                               
PRODUCTS GENERATED:                                                             
-------------------                                                             
                                                                               
The combined IGL-ephemerides are written to daily files in the SP3-format.
The satellite accuracy codes in the header are based on the weighted rms.
for each satellite. Note, that the result files contain all satellites
that were analysed by at least one center. We refer to the 'REMARKS' section
below, in case a satellite or center was excluded from the combination.
                                                                               
The following naming convention is used for the result files:
                                                                               
 igl2241[0-6].sp3  IGLOS-PP Glonass ephemerides files for days 0-6
                   of GPS Week 2241 in the SP3 format.
 igl22417.sum      Combination Report for GPS Week 2241.


    
    
REMARKS concerning the IGL Orbit Combination:                                  
---------------------------------------------

Starting 16-Sep-2012 (GPS Week 1706, day 0, MJD 56186) the CODE Analysis Center
began submitting two solutions: COD (3d SNX with 3d orbital arcs) and COF (1d
SNX with 1d orbital arcs). The COF clocks and orbits are included for
comparison only; the COD solution is included with weight.

Starting 28-Nov-2022 (GPS week 2238) the IGS Analysis Centers started submitting
repro3-standard multi-GNSS solutions in the IGS20 reference frame. These solutions
are used in the IGS combination of GLONASS orbits.

 1. Broadcast (brd) orbits and clocks are included in the combination for
    statistics only.

 2. The iac orbits did not change to the IGS20/igs20.atx frame from GPS week 2238
    until TBA, therefore the iac orbits are not used in the orbit combinations but
    are inlcuded for statistics only from GPS week 2238 until TBA.

 3. Having only a few satellites the mcc orbits are included in the combination 
    for statistics only. The grg orbits are introduced for the first time
    starting 02-Jan-2011 (GPS Week 1617) but only for statistics until
    22-May-2011 (GPS Week 1637). The bkg orbits were no longer included after
    21-May 2011 (GPS Week 1636). The emx orbits are introduced with full weight
    for the first time starting 11-Sep-2011 (GPS Week 1653).

 4. From 01-May-2005 (GPS Week 1321; MJD 53491) [IGSMAIL-5151] until 4-Nov-2006
    BKG, ESA, and CODE referred their GLONASS orbit products to the following
    satellite antenna offset (SAO) values (expressed in the spacecraft body
    frame):
    
      X/Y/Z =  0.000/0.000/0.000 meter for GLONASS and
      X/Y/Z = -0.545/0.000/0.000 meter for GLONASS-M SVs.
    
    Starting 5-Nov-2006 (GPS Week 1400, day 0, MJD 54044) until 16-Apr-2011
    (GPS Week 1631, day 6, MJD 55667) the absolute antenna model is introduced
    (IGSMAIL #5438). The antenna phase center offsets and phase center variations
    are given in the file:
        https://files.igs.org/pub/station/general/igs05.atx
    These antenna calibrations are also used in the homogeneously reprocessed IGS
    products from GPS Weeks 730 to 1459 (1994-2007); see IGSMAIL #6136.
    Starting 17-Apr-2011 (GPS Week 1632, day 0, MJD 55668) the absolute antenna
    model is updated (IGSMAIL #6255 & #6374) as given in the file:
        https://files.igs.org/pub/station/general/igs08.atx
    
    Starting 29-Jan-2017 (GPS Week 1934, day 0, MJD 57782) the absolute antenna
    model file has been updated to igs14.atx to be consistent with IGS14.
    See IGSMAIL #7399 for more information
        https://files.igs.org/pub/station/general/igs14.atx 

 5. The satellite clock values in the combined orbit files are taken from the
    broadcast files. The following gps/glonass time offsets were added to the
    broadcast clocks. Before GPS Week 1637, the time offsets were derived
    from the bkg summary files; starting Week 1637 the offsets are derived
    from the gfz summary files.

ORBIT COMBINATION AND EVALUATION STATISTICS:                                    
--------------------------------------------                                    
      
Table 1 summarizes all statistics for the week. It contains means and standard 
        deviations over the week of satellite ephemeris  and  clock correction
        transformation parameters for each centre (Tables 1.2241, 1a.2241).
        
Table 2 contains the complete  ephemeris  and  clock correction transformation
        parameters (includes both the apriori and a posteriori values) for each
        centre and each day (Tables 2.2241.0-6)                                                                                
    
Table 3 contains two types of daily  RMS  for each satellite and centre, along
        with the computed  satellite position sigmas  for the  combined orbits 
        (tables 3.2241.0-6). 
        The first type of satellite RMS is based on orbit combination and  the
        second RMS type is a result of the 7-day arc evaluation of each centre
        ephemerides.
